These warnings are issued when conditions are ideal for wildfires, often due to drought, low humidity, and high winds. The public is advised to avoid activities that could spark fires, such as outdoor burning or using equipment that produces sparks. Firefighting agencies may increase staffing and resources during such warnings. The criteria for issuing these warnings vary by region, depending on vegetation, topography, and proximity to water sources.
